

Training Program for Parish Adult Education Committees
This 10-hour training program is for parish adult education/faith formation
leaders and their committees, scheduled at a time of their choosing in
their own parish. You can ask for monthly, weekly, or bi-weekly sessions.
Includes practical, ready-to-use approaches for developing and energizing

Topics covered include:
1) various learning styles
2) nine principles of adult learning and how each might impact the way
adult education is done in a parish
3) how to analyze a parish's adult population with a view to noticing
the groups and subgroups within it
4) assessing adult interests and adult religious education needs in a
parish – tools and approaches
5) three approaches to adult education programming in a parish
6) motivation/marketing/publicity
7) alternative models of adult education programming
8) developing a parish pastoral plan for adult education/faith formation
9) organizing the parish adult education committee
